Transaction 6bc31fecf3cf32de1a750a3ec61d1470af6849d8862a669dc9c98da271af4b4e
1 Input
1 Output
-
6bc31fecf3cf32de1a750a3ec61d1470af6849d8862a669dc9c98da271af4b4e:0
- value
- 12814364
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ffc7f69906b83188d89e4411e48a799d92270474 OP_EQUAL
- address
- MXDc63CQh1PMaYHEZUUbk38yMuNs4AGKhi